Indian Railways Will Deploy Isolation Coaches at Patna Junction for COVID-19

Looking at the number of corona patients in Patna, the district administration, health department, and Indian Railways team have agreed to treat the patients in the isolation coaches at Patna junction after inspecting the junction area.

 

The number of corona patients in the entire state, including the capital Patna, is increasing tremendously. Keeping in mind the increasing infection of Corona, now the isolation coaches of trains will be used in Patna. Necessary preparations from the railways continued till late night at Patna Junction on Wednesday. COVID-19 isolation coaches may start from Thursday. Two rakes with isolation coaches will stand on the platform number 6 number and 7 of Patna Junction. A total of 40 isolation coaches have been placed on the two lines.

 

Railway Administration Has Completed All the Essential Preparation

On the instructions of Danapur DRM, Dr Nilesh Kumar, the director of Patna Junction, informed the health department and the district administration team about all the arrangements. Infected patients and doctors and nursing staff will enter from gate number six. Even railwaymen will not be able to come through this route. On Wednesday, all preparations were completed along with sanitizing this route.

Isolation Coaches Placed on Two Platforms

The number of corona patients in the capital is increasing every day. Because of the increasing number of patients, the district administration has decided to take patients in the isolation coaches of the railway. For this, the district administration and railway administration have made full preparations at Patna Junction on Wednesday. On platform number six and seven of the junction, 20 isolation coaches have been deployed. Patients sent by the administration will be shifted in the isolation coaches for their treatment. 640 patients can be admitted here.

Lockdown Imposed in Patna for Seven Days

In a week in Patna district, the number of people infected with Corona has more than doubled. After finding COVID-19 affected in Dehpali, and Paliganj, there was a massive increase in the Corona infected patients in Patna city as well as in all other areas of Patna. More than 100 COVID-19 infected people started coming into hospitals every day. There was an uncontrolled situation, due to which District Collector Kumar Ravi had no choice but to put a lockdown to prevent the spread of corona infection in Patna district. Instructions were given on Wednesday.

Rajesh Kumar, CPRO, East Central Railway, said that the district administration had demanded a COVID Care Coach of the railway. Isolation wards have also been made in Danapur Rail Hospital and Central Hospital. ICU has also been arranged.
